Technical Considerations - Superficial structure-avoid excess probe pressure - Aging AVF and AFG dilate, become aneurysmal, tortuous - Surface irregularities - Open wounds and dressings - Presence of prior failed HD access points (patient history so important!)

WebA substantial amount of hemodialysis patients with a permanent access (graft or fistula) have some kind of physiologic steal syndrome, but steal causing severe ischemic symptoms requiring intervention is rare and only present in 1-8% of AV fistulas 1. Steal can develop immediately after the creation of the AV access, requiring close monitoring ...
